DNAH3 (HGNC:2949): (dynein axonemal heavy chain 3) This gene belongs to the dynein family, whose members encode large proteins that are constituents of the microtubule-associated motor protein complex. This complex is composed of dynein heavy, intermediate and light chains, which can be axonemal or cytoplasmic. This protein is an axonemal dynein heavy chain. It is involved in producing force for ciliary beating by using energy from ATP hydrolysis. Alternative splicing results in multiple transcript variants encoding distinct isoforms.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Feb 21, 2024 | The c.12307T>C (p.W4103R) alteration is located in exon 62 (coding exon 62) of the DNAH3 gene. This alteration results from a T to C substitution at nucleotide position 12307, causing the tryptophan (W) at amino acid position 4103 to be replaced by an arginine (R).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
